Output 5bdc74ee60b64dc28ef01d8a4d5842b9519f73e568384c9ca7ccef9697f27ee8:12

value
11594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 468d27989e70ac75624f829286daeb98eaa0d6a3 OP_EQUAL
address
3884Ka3K4evYczyhzW4UyP8aPacNDreowY
transaction
5bdc74ee60b64dc28ef01d8a4d5842b9519f73e568384c9ca7ccef9697f27ee8
spent
true